Analysis

The most recent figure for interest payments in El Salvador is 14.3%, measured in 2024.

Compared with earlier readings it is up 1.5% on the previous year and up 23.8% over ten years.

Over the whole period, interest payments in El Salvador peaked at 15.3% in 2006 and was at its lowest, 7.1%, in 2000.

That places El Salvador 31st out of 155 countries with data for 2024, putting it in the top quarter.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 27 years of available data.

Interest payments in El Salvador, year by year

Annual values for Interest payments (% of revenue) in El Salvador, 1998 to 2024.
Year % of revenue Change
1998 8.0%
1999 9.0% +12.4%
2000 7.1% -21.1%
2001 7.5% +5.0%
2002 12.5% +68.0%
2003 11.2% -10.3%
2004 14.4% +28.4%
2005 13.6% -5.7%
2006 15.3% +12.7%
2007 10.8% -29.5%
2008 9.8% -9.9%
2009 12.3% +26.1%
2010 11.7% -5.1%
2011 10.4% -11.2%
2012 10.1% -2.3%
2013 10.5% +4.2%
2014 11.6% +9.7%
2015 10.5% -9.2%
2016 10.5% -0.4%
2017 10.9% +3.7%
2018 11.0% +1.7%
2019 11.4% +3.6%
2020 12.1% +5.7%
2021 11.1% -8.4%
2022 11.2% +1.0%
2023 14.1% +26.2%
2024 14.3% +1.5%

Interest payments include interest payments on government debt (including long-term bonds, long-term loans, and other debt instruments) to domestic and foreign residents. This indicator is expressed as a percentage of revenue which includes all transactions that add to the amount of economic value of a unit or sector.
